Aircraft Description
N840 is a 1940 North American P-64, a single-engine reciprocating (piston) aircraft registered to Experimental Aircraft Association INC in Oshkosh, WI. This aircraft holds a experimental airworthiness certificate issued by the Federal Aviation Administration on March 3, 1983. The registration certificate was issued on July 12, 2016.
